Career Roles in Webinar Production
- Webinar Producer: Responsible for the planning and execution of webinars, ensuring technical support and engaging content delivery.
- Digital Marketing Specialist: Focuses on promoting webinars through various digital channels to maximize audience engagement and reach.
- Content Creator: Develops compelling content for webinars, including scripts, presentations, and supplementary materials to enhance viewer experience.
- Event Coordinator: Manages logistics for webinars, coordinating schedules, and overseeing the flow of the event to ensure seamless execution.
- Social Media Manager: Utilizes social media platforms to promote webinars, engage with audiences, and analyze campaign performance.
